The Supply Chain Security Market has emerged as a critical segment within the global technology and logistics ecosystem as businesses increasingly prioritize the protection of goods, data, and operational processes throughout the supply chain. In an era defined by globalization, digital transformation, and interconnected trade networks, companies face growing risks from cyberattacks, theft, counterfeiting, and geopolitical disruptions. Supply chain security solutions aim to safeguard every stage of the supply chain—from raw material sourcing and manufacturing to transportation, warehousing, and final distribution. As enterprises across industries adopt advanced technologies to ensure the integrity and safety of their supply chains, the market for supply chain security solutions is experiencing steady growth.

The rapid expansion of global trade and the increasing complexity of supply networks have made supply chain security more important than ever before. Modern supply chains involve multiple stakeholders, including suppliers, logistics providers, manufacturers, distributors, and retailers, often operating across several countries. This complexity increases the risk of security breaches, cargo theft, data leaks, and operational disruptions. As a result, organizations are investing in advanced monitoring systems, authentication technologies, and cybersecurity solutions to maintain supply chain transparency and protect valuable assets. Supply chain security solutions provide real-time visibility, risk management tools, and regulatory compliance support that help organizations identify vulnerabilities and mitigate potential threats before they escalate.

Technological advancements are playing a pivotal role in transforming the supply chain security landscape. Emerging technologies such as the Internet of Things (IoT), artificial intelligence (AI), blockchain, and advanced analytics are being integrated into security platforms to provide enhanced monitoring and predictive capabilities. IoT-enabled sensors allow companies to track shipments in real time, monitor environmental conditions, and detect unauthorized access during transit. Art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ms analyze large volumes of logistics data to identify unusual patterns or suspicious activities that may indicate security threats. Blockchain technology is also gaining attention for its ability to create tamper-proof transaction records, ensuring transparency and authenticity across supply chain operations.

Another significant driver of the Supply Chain Security Market is the increasing frequency of cyberattacks targeting supply chain systems. As supply chains become more digitized and reliant on cloud-based platforms, they also become more vulnerable to cyber threats. Hackers often target third-party vendors or logistics partners to gain unauthorized access to sensitive corporate data. This has prompted companies to adopt comprehensive security frameworks that include identity management, encryption, network monitoring, and endpoint protection. By implementing integrated security systems, organizations can protect both physical assets and digital infrastructure across their supply chains.

Government regulations and international trade compliance requirements are also contributing to the growing demand for supply chain security solutions. Regulatory bodies across various countries have introduced strict standards to ensure the safety and integrity of global trade. Programs such as secure trade partnerships, customs security initiatives, and anti-counterfeiting regulations require businesses to implement robust security measures throughout their supply chains. Companies that fail to comply with these regulations risk facing financial penalties, shipment delays, and reputational damage. Consequently, many organizations are adopting supply chain security technologies to meet compliance requirements and strengthen their operational reliability.

The increasing incidence of cargo theft and product counterfeiting is another factor driving the adoption of supply chain security systems. High-value goods such as electronics, pharmaceuticals, luxury products, and automotive components are particularly vulnerable to theft during transportation or storage. Counterfeit products entering legitimate supply chains can lead to financial losses and pose safety risks to consumers. Advanced security technologies, including smart locks, GPS tracking, RFID tagging, and tamper-evident packaging, help organizations monitor shipments and verify product authenticity throughout the supply chain lifecycle.
